NFT Sales & Listings Bot
Track NFT sales & listings across all marketplaces
NEW: Track unlimited collections, customize the bot avatar, name, footer, and more with 2.5 Premium!
This is our newest bot for tracking sales and listings. It replaces the older OpenSea Sales & Listing Bot. Do not use the older bot at the same time as it may cause this bot to function incorrectly.
Welcome! The 2.5 NFT Sales & Listings bot sends you real-time sales and listings notifications for any collection across all marketplaces.
.png?alt=media&token=43676090-3f44-47eb-93be-e9fd50929d5d)
In order to configure the bot, you will need at least
Manage Server
permissions in the Discord server!Make sure the bot has these permissions in the channel.
- Send Messages
- Embed Links
- Attach Files
- Change Nickname
- Use External Emojis
- Manage Emoji and Stickers (for custom bots)
Important: The 2.5 NFT Sales & Listings Bot role is created when you install the bot. Do not modify this role, or else the bot will not function correctly.
- 1.Find the OpenSea URL of the collection you want to track. For example, the URL for BAYC is https://opensea.io/collection/boredapeyachtclub. Note that even though you are entering an OpenSea URL, the bot will automatically track the collection across all marketplaces, not just OpenSea. (Support for entering X2Y2 and LooksRare URLs is coming soon!)
- 2.To start tracking sales, use
/track sales #channel opensea-url
. - 3.For listings, use
/track listings #channel opensea-url
.

That's it! If you want to track more collections, use
/track sales or /track listings
for each collection./help
Shows the help docs (this site) for the bot./track sales #SalesChannel OpenSea Collection URL
Starts tracking the specified OpenSea collection in the specified Discord channel./untrack sales OpenSea Collection URL
Stops tracking sales events of the specified OpenSea collection./track listings #ListingsChannel OpenSea Collection URL
Starts tracking the specified OpenSea collection in the specified Discord channel./untrack listings OpenSea Collection URL
Stops tracking listing events of the specified OpenSea collection./show tracked sales
Shows all collections for which you follow sales./show tracked listings
Shows all collections for which you follow listings./show config
Shows the entire bot configuration (all channels, all settings, all tracked collections)./set picturemode LARGE/SMALL/NONE
In the channel the command is run, use large, small or no NFT pictures in the bot's posts./set notificationrole @role or blank
In the channel the command is run, makes the bot ping a role in the posts. Leaving the role blank removes the role./set collection-stats
ON/OFF Shows or hides statistics about the collection.

I tracked a collection, but I don't see any messages (or
/show tracked sales
is not displaying the collection).The bot attempted to send a message but did not have permissions, so the bot stopped tracking the collection. Check that the bot has permission to send messages and embed links. Then use
/track
again.By default we limit each server to tracking 2 collections to prevent abuse. If you need to track more collections please purchase a premium subscription.
First, please read the question directly above this titled, "A seller lowered the listing price but the bot didn't send a listing notification."
If the listing should have been sent but wasn't, it's likely that the bot never received the listing from the OpenSea API (or received it very late). We have had reports from users about delayed or missing listings, and every time we investigate, it turns out that OpenSea either never sent the listing or sent it more than 10 minutes late. Unfortunately there isn't anything we can do about this unless OpenSea fixes its API.